If they don't renew your contract and it's because of the lies your boss is telling, then you have a case for defamation.
To win in court you have to prove that the lie someone told affected your business, or your ability to make money. If you boss lied and you were fired as a result, then you have a case. But right now he's lying and your feelings are hurt. You're not out any money, or a job.
Bottom line, you can sue if you want. Anyone can sue if they want to sue. But right now you don't have a case that you would win.
